Vinyl Radio returns to the Suffolk Center’s historic Birdsong Theater Saturday, Sept. 16, with a wash of vocal power and a righteous regard for the great rock-n-roll music of the 1970s. 

Hometown residents will welcome back Chuckatuck native Tim Buppert on vocals and drums, and vocalists and guitarists Ron Wallace, Ronnie Kimball and Bill Worrell. Everyone is encouraged to break out their tie dyes and dust off those bell bottoms for an awesome evening Saturday, Sept. 16. 

These Music City pros combine their considerable talents into an experience that captures the essence of an era when guitars and grooves, melodies and mayhem ruled the airwaves. They are set to perform the music of the Eagles, America, CSN & Y, Bad Company, the Doobie Brothers, Boston, Aerosmith, Styx, Queen, Led Zeppelin and more.
